Beef Tacos

13 ingredients
10 steps

Ingredients

  • 1 small Spanish onion, chopped
  • 1 large tomato, chopped
  • 1 clove garlic, minced
  • 1 lb. ground beef
  • 2 Tbsp. ground mild red chile and 2 Tbsp. ground hot red chile or 2 1/2 Tbsp. chili powder
  • 1/2 tsp. oregano
  • 1/2 tsp. cumin
  • 1 tsp. salt
  • 3/4 c. grated Cheddar cheese
  • 3/4 c. grated Monterey Jack cheese
  • salsa
  • 1/2 head lettuce
  • 12 taco shells

Directions

  1. 1
    Heat the oven to 225°.
  2. 2
    Warm the taco shells in the heated oven.
  3. 3
    Brown the beef in a frying pan.
  4. 4
    Stir in the ground chiles, oregano, cumin, garlic and salt.
  5. 5
    Cook until the flavors blend about 5 minutes.
  6. 6
    Take the taco shells from the oven and raise the heat to 400°.
  7. 7
    Fill the taco shells with the meat mixture.
  8. 8
    Add cheese.
  9. 9
    Heat in the oven until cheese melts, about 5 minutes. Top with lettuce, onion and tomato.
  10. 10
    Serve with salsa.
